By the Mouth of the Prophet single work   short story  
Issue Details: First known date: 1921... 1921 By the Mouth of the Prophet

A prospector encounters an old, crippled Aboriginal man who asks if he can have his fancy pocket knife. The prospector reluctantly agrees, and the Aboriginal man proffers in exchange, with words of warning, a stuffed lizard purported to bring good and bad luck. Some bizarre events ensue for the prospector.
